TRAIN FOR SUCCESS

EIN TRAINING AUS DEM BEREICH SOFTWAREENTWICKLUNG

Programmierung von ARM-Microcontrollern

Das Training „Programmierung von ARM Microcontrollern“ ist für Sie als Ingenieur in der Automobilindustrie von großer Bedeutung. ARM-Mikrocontroller sind in der Automobilindustrie weit verbreitet, da sie hohe Leistung bei niedrigem Energieverbrauch bieten.

In dieser Schulung lernen Sie die Eigenschaften eines ARM Cortex M4 und M7 Rechenkerns kennen. Dies sind leistungsfähige und energieeffiziente Mikrocontroller, die sich ideal für den Einsatz in Automobilanwendungen eignen.

Außerdem lernen Sie, wie Sie typische Peripheriemodule effizient einsetzen können. Diese Module erweitern die Funktionalität des Mikrocontrollers und ermöglichen es Ihnen, eine Vielzahl von Aufgaben, von der Kommunikation mit anderen Geräten bis hin zur Steuerung von Hardware, durchzuführen.

Ein weiterer wichtiger Teil der Ausbildung ist die Konfiguration von ARM-Mikrocontrollern in komplexen Anwendungen. Sie lernen, wie Sie die verschiedenen Funktionen und Einstellungen des Mikrocontrollers an Ihre spezifischen Anforderungen anpassen können.

Schließlich lernen Sie den Einsatz eines Echtzeitbetriebssystems kennen. Ein Echtzeitbetriebssystem ermöglicht es Ihnen, Aufgaben mit strengen Zeitanforderungen zu erfüllen und stellt sicher, dass Ihr System zuverlässig und vorhersagbar arbeitet.

Insgesamt bietet Ihnen dieser Kurs eine umfassende Einführung in die Programmierung von ARM-Mikrocontrollern und bereitet Sie darauf vor, diese leistungsstarken und vielseitigen Geräte in Ihrer Arbeit in der Automobilindustrie effektiv einzusetzen. Es ist ein wertvolles und unverzichtbares Training für jeden Ingenieur in der Automobilindustrie.

Zielgruppe

  • Fachkräfte mit Aufgaben in den Bereichen Entwicklung, Werkstätten oder Prüfstand

Lernziele

  • Eigenschaften eines ARM Cortex M4 und M7 Rechenkerns
  • Effiziente Nutzung von typischen Peripheriemodulen
  • Konfiguration von ARM Microcontrollern in komplexen Anwendungen
  • Einsatz eines Echtzeitbetriebssystems

Schulungsinhalte

  • Effiziente Programmierung eines ARM Microcontroller
  • Nutzung der ADC, GPIO, SPI, I2C, Timer und DMA Funktionalität
  • Konzept von Echtzeitbetriebssystemen
  • Tools zur Programmerstellung und Test
  • Übungsbeispiele: Alle Schulungsinhalten werden mit Trainingsbeispielen erlernt und umgesetzt

Key Facts

  • Dauer: 2 Tage
  • Teilnehmerzahl: nach Absprache bzw. bis zu 15 Teilnehmer
  • Format: Präsenz, Hybrid oder Online
  • Voraussetzungen:
    • Gute Kenntnisse in der Programmiersprache C
    • Installation der STM32Cube IDE Entwicklungsumgebung (kostenfrei) auf dem Computer der TeilnehmerInnen
    • Ein zweiter Computermonitor wird im online Format empfohlen
  • Kosten: Auf Anfrage erhalten Sie ein detailliertes Angebot von uns
Carolin Jaskolka
Strategic Business Development
+49 173 1707116
carolin.jaskolka@mdynamix.de